Question
Let C be a circle and L a line on the same plane such that C and L do not intersect. Let P be a moving point such that the circle drawn with centre at P to touch L also touches C. Then the locus of P is -
Options
A.a straight line parallel to L not intersecting C
B.a circle concentric with C
C.a parabola whose focus is centre of C and whose directrix is L.
D.a parabola whose focus is the centre of C and whose directrix is a straight line parallel to L.
